Full-Color Reflective Display Market Overview

The full-color reflective display market is rapidly evolving, driven by the demand for energy-efficient and high-visibility display technologies. Unlike traditional LCD or OLED screens, reflective displays use ambient light to create vivid images while consuming significantly less power. This makes them ideal for applications in e-readers, smartwatches, outdoor digital signage, and industrial displays. As industries shift towards sustainable and long-lasting display solutions, full-color reflective displays are gaining traction worldwide.

Full-Color Reflective Display Key Applications

color reflective displays are revolutionizing multiple industries with their low power consumption and excellent readability:

  • E-Readers and Tablets: Ideal for digital books and note-taking devices due to their paper-like visibility and battery efficiency.
  • Smartwatches and Wearable Devices: Used in fitness trackers and medical wearables where extended battery life is crucial.
  • Outdoor Digital Signage: Provides high visibility in direct sunlight while significantly reducing energy consumption compared to traditional LED displays.
  • Industrial and Automotive Displays: Enhances dashboard visibility in vehicles and control panels in industrial environments.
  • Smart Labels and Electronic Shelf Tags: Supports the retail industry by enabling dynamic pricing and real-time updates without excessive power usage.

Full-Color Reflective Display Key Players in the Market

Several companies are leading innovation in the full-color reflective display sector:

  • E Ink Holdings: A pioneer in e-paper technology, developing high-performance color reflective displays for various applications.
  • Qualcomm (Mirasol): Specializes in MEMS-based display technologies that offer low power consumption and high refresh rates.
  • ClearInk Displays: Innovating in color reflective displays with improved contrast and refresh speeds.
  • Plastic Logic: Focuses on flexible and durable reflective displays for industrial and wearable applications.
  • Sharp Corporation: Developing advanced reflective LCD technologies for automotive, industrial, and consumer electronics markets.

Q: How do full-color reflective displays compare to OLED and LCD screens?
A: Reflective displays consume less power, offer better sunlight readability, and are more sustainable, but have slower refresh rates compared to OLED and LCD.
